My initial thought is comfort. I'm glad we drafted a QB that is familiar with our coaches and our system. I wanted Flynn AND Tannehill. I wanted to double down on a problem that needs to be fixed once and for all.

The only problem I have with the pick is just my opinion. I personally would like to see Tannehill sit for 2 years. But I know that's improbable unless Matt Moore continues to prove us wrong. I hope he does. I hope he buys us 2 or 3 years to cultivate Tannehill to be the value that this high pick demands.

Which brings me to the problem I see with Tannehill in a Dolphins uniform. This fan base has no patience. And I don't believe Tannehill will get the time he needs to develop into what he could become.

He needs a mentoring path very similar to Aaron Rodgers. I just don't see the fans, owner and GM willing to wait that long. Rodgers is great because he had time to learn the NFL and his offense. He was polished when he stepped onto the field. Tannehill is a project. He needs a lot of polishing. He needs time.

To the fans I say, we've finally gotten a commitment from our coaches, GM and owner to draft a first round QB. Don't let impatience ruin the experience. We need a lot of pieces yet. No need to throw this kid to the wolves. Let's go build a team.

This pick is an investment in our future. Be patient.
